在python中,将DF的A列和B列重命名为土豆和胡萝卜
时间: 2024-03-15 22:45:44 浏览: 22
可以使用 pandas 库中的 rename() 方法来重命名 DataFrame 中的列名。具体实现如下:
```python
import pandas as pd
# 假设 DF 是一个包含 A 和 B 列的 DataFrame
DF = pd.DataFrame(data=[[1,2],[3,4]], columns=['A','B'])
# 使用 rename() 方法将 A 和 B 列重命名为土豆和胡萝卜
DF.rename(columns={'A':'土豆', 'B':'胡萝卜'}, inplace=True)
```
这样,DF 的 A 列和 B 列就被重命名为了土豆和胡萝卜。
相关问题
pythonpandas中查询A列和B列字段相同的所有行
可以使用如下代码来实现:
```python
import pandas as pd
# 生成测试数据
df = pd.DataFrame({'A': [1, 2, 3, 4, 5], 'B': [2, 5, 1, 6, 9], 'C': [10, 20, 30, 40, 50]})
# 查询A列和B列字段相同的所有行
result = df[df['A'] == df['B']]
print(result)
```
输出结果为:
```
A B C
2 3 1 30
```
这样就可以得到A列和B列字段相同的所有行。
在python中,读取excel文件,如何描述A列和B列
可以使用pandas库来读取excel文件,并使用DataFrame来描述A列和B列。具体代码如下:
```python
import pandas as pd
# 读取excel文件
df = pd.read_excel('example.xlsx')
# 描述A列和B列
A_col = df['A']
B_col = df['B']
```
其中,`example.xlsx`是要读取的excel文件名,`A_col`和`B_col`分别是描述A列和B列的DataFrame。